Wesley Glen Ministries is seeking part time Community Access Mentors who are energetic, caring, and have the passion to care for others. Wesley Glen Ministries is a nonprofit organization that serves people with intellectual and developmental disabilities. Community Access Mentors spend 1:1 time with individuals out in the community. The Community Access Mentor will also focus on teaching and coaching a participant how to participate in and take advantage of community social and recreational activities.

Community Access Individual Services and Community Access Mentors are designed to assist the individual in acquiring, retaining, or improving self-help, socialization, and adaptive skills required for active community participation and independent functioning outside the individual’s home or family home. The Community Access Mentor will provide a 1:1 staff to participant ratio to help provide services in non-facility, community-based settings that take place outside the participant ‘s own or family home or any other residential setting.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Provides transportation and companionship to the participants allowing them to participate in events outside in the community. These events will be determined by the goals and objectives of the individual participant. (The agency will provide the transportation)
  • Must commit to 7 hours of Community Access Individual services with each assigned participant. These services must take place in the community outside of the home or Wesley Glen campus.
  • Provided on a 1:1 ratio with participants, Community Access Mentors give specialized training and attention to adaptive skills needed for a person’s well-being.
    They work with each person at their own pace, helping improve social abilities, increasing connections in the community, building confidence in their abilities, and problem solving to overcome obstacles they may face outside the home.
  • Maintains the integrity of the program structure and ensures a healthy environment of the program as indicated by:
    • Provides positive learning opportunities and experiences for individuals.
    • Is flexible enough to manage any unexpected challenges with minimal disruption of the schedule.
    • Assists the individuals with their daily life skill needs when they are out on CAI activities.
    • Maintains accurate and orderly procedures for monitoring and documenting individuals' medications.
    • Follows a person-centered curriculum according to the individual’s needs and strengths.
  • Effectively communicates written information to the right people in such a way as to establish an accurate record of each individual’s progress (daily notes, ISP goals, bowel tracking, seizure tracking, skin integrity, incident/accident reporting, etc.)
